@staticmethod
def is_valid_smarts(smarts: str) -> bool:
"""
Checks whether a given string is a valid SMARTS pattern.
Parameters
----------
smarts : str
The SMARTS string to validate.
Returns
-------
bool
True if the SMARTS string is valid, False otherwise.
"""
if not isinstance(smarts, str) or not smarts.strip():
return False
try:
mol = Chem.MolFromSmarts(smarts)
return mol is not None
except Exception:
return False
